Description:
mkres.pl creates X resources and configuration files for Japanese (jisx0208.1983-0) TrueType fonts from outputs of mkttfdir.pl (using FreeType library). If you run `mkres.pl -f format /some/directory`, it outputs resource about some "format" to a standard output. Now, the following ones as the format are available: tgif X resource for Japanized tgif on X-TrueType server(*1), idraw one for Japanized idraw (including "iv") on the server, xfig one for internationalized xfig on the server, vfontcap configuration file for VFlib (Japanese vector font library), kconfig configuration file, kconfig.ps, for ghostscript with VFlib. Run 'mkres.pl -h', and you get more information. - S. Taoka ----- (*1) See "http://cclub.cc.tut.ac.jp/%7Ego/unix/xtt.html".
